  • Abstract
    Nystagmus is an involuntary oscillation of the human eye. The accurate detection of eye movement is based on horizontal and vertical component of the eye. In this paper a new component of the nystagmus is proposed for further processing saccade parameters such as velocity, amplitude and duration. For the reliability of the eye movement analysis a video-nystagmography (VNG) is deployed by the medical institutions in the world.
